Output 656b1a2da18379d651284f4be3147b93986d382804cca9345ceb5acf7f7626ed:0

value
997491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3b64da945c38a17498f282e4b167a3b8c1bde4b OP_EQUAL
address
3KXr5cMw9ps6JUiXECTzvKLFXVTYfkuAX7
transaction
656b1a2da18379d651284f4be3147b93986d382804cca9345ceb5acf7f7626ed
spent
true